Do we really want to become legitimate? At the moment (or at least in the past) we've enjoyed the underground, there's this lovely little legal blackhole we sit in, the worst we can cop is a $40 fine, which in reality very few officers deal out. If we do get runs set aside for us, I have the feeling we will be forced to use them ( in much the same way you cant ride urban stuff on a kicker anymore), and in failure to obtain them, run the risk of raising that blackhole to the attention of the pollies.

Grassroots skating is where its at, and I mean real grassroots, rather than outlaws with the expectations of legit events (eg something like Nick and Myles' event a few years ago in QLD, there wasn't a bus etc. though everyone chipped in, parents drove skaters up the hill and everything just worked.) Have those few legit events a year (ideally more!) that are worth travelling to.

I'm all for legitimacy, so long as it doesn't destroy the weekend warrior

as for the argument, its about where these kids were choosing to skate. its the safest and least public affecting road to skate in Adelaide and thats exactly why its so popular to us and cyclists. yes its still illegal for us to ride it, but anywhere else involves oncoming traffic (and far more of it, both ways), pedestrians, lots of driveways and all other obstacles that you don't get on an OLD freeway. 

thats the message that needs to be made here. that we are sensible athletes that are very serious about safety and we are. i want to live to skate another day and i will do everything to make that possible with what I do.
